At Taunton train station, you’ll find a comprehensive range of facilities. The ticket office is open daily, from 6:30 am to 7:00 pm on weekdays and until 7:00 pm on weekends, with ticket machines available for your convenience at any time. Collect pre-purchased tickets easily at these machines, which are conveniently located at the station entrance. Accessibility is a priority here, with step-free access, induction loops, and ramps to ensure everyone can travel comfortably. CCTV provides additional security throughout the station.
While waiting for your train, you can enjoy the waiting rooms situated on the platforms, open from early in the morning till 8:00 pm daily. For refreshments, you won’t have to venture far, as there are options available on the platforms. You can grab a coffee at Starbucks on platform 5 or enjoy a quick snack from Dashi Cafe located on platform 2. Need cash? No worries—there’s an ATM at the station entrance.
The station offers a robust network of transport links, allowing you to continue your journey beyond the train. For those requiring a taxi, a rank is on-site, and the staff can assist if an accessible vehicle is needed. Bus services are also readily available, ensuring easy travel to local destinations. Moreover, if a rail replacement service is necessary, it departs from the north side of the station, ensuring your journey doesn’t have to halt due to unexpected rail line changes.

Kirkby-in-Furness station might be quaint, but it’s well-equipped for the essentials. While there’s no ticket office, passengers can conveniently collect their tickets from available machines at the station. Smartcards are issued here, although there are no validators. For those needing assistance, conductors on trains can help, and the station hosts customer help points. Step-free access, which is a Category B feature, ensures passengers with mobility impairments can use ramps to access certain parts of the station. Although the station offers seating areas, there are no waiting rooms or accessible toilets available.
When it comes to parking and secure bicycle storage, Kirkby-in-Furness provides six hoops for bicycles on Platform 1, complete with CCTV for added security. However, be prepared, as other amenities like refreshments, ATMs, and Wi-Fi are not available on site. Should you require additional information while at the station, you can dial the help line at 08002006060.
Seamless onward travel from Kirkby-in-Furness is a breeze. If you need to venture further by bus, rail replacement services are conveniently located at bus stops on the A595, close to local landmarks like the Burlington Inn. Taxis can also be booked, offering more personalized journeys; more details can be found through Northern Railway Taxis. Additionally, bus services can be contacted via Busline at 0871 200 2233. Unfortunately, while bicycle hire is available in the area, it is not offered directly from the station.
